INTA Representative Speaks at UK IP Enforcement Program in Thailand

Published: November 27, 2018

INTA member Wiramrudee Mokkhavesa (Tilleke and Gibbins, Thailand) spoke on behalf of the Association, at the UK IP Enforcement Program on November 13-14 in Bangkok, Thailand. The purpose of the program, hosted by the UK Intellectual Property Office and the Thai Department of Intellectual Property, was to discuss IP enforcement challenges in the region from a policy and industry perspective, and to learn, share, and develop ways of effectively enforcing IP rights. Ms. Mokkhavesa, a member of INTA’s Anticounterfeiting Committee, explained the purpose and goals of the committee to those in attendance while also discussing the mission and strategic plan of INTA.
